Best time to move

Moving companies typically charge 20–30% more between Memorial Day and Labor Day (peak season). October through April offers the lowest rates and better mover availability.

To avoid mid-semester school transfers, most U.S. families schedule moves between mid-June and mid-August. Public school calendars typically run late August or early September through late May or early June.

Is Wichita more expensive than Oxnard?

Based on BEA Regional Price Parities (2024), overall price level in Wichita is 19.5% lower than Oxnard (88.946 vs 110.534, U.S. average = 100). Rent and services typically carry most of this gap.

How much do homes cost in Wichita compared to Oxnard?

Zillow ZHVI (2026-03) puts the typical home value at $202,720 in Wichita vs $767,291 in Oxnard β€” a 73.6% lower figure. Data provided by Zillow Research.
